Summary: new version of mh-mm-save-part

Initial Comment:

The two lines following the three line
comment are new.  When saving an
attachment in MH-E, you are prompted for
a filename.  With this change, you can
give a directory name, and then the
attachment is stored in that directory,
using the default name of the
attachment.  This mirrors what happens
when you save a file using C-x C-w and
supply a directory name.
